I did buy a Pitt pen with a brush tip today…Best linework investment yet. Seriously, it was less than $3 for the pen but it is amazing. It`s like having a thin brush and India ink, but without all the hassles of brushes. I won`t be giving up my Micron pens (I used a .8 for the linework in the mirror) but the Pitt brush is so versatile, considering it is a pen.
